Abstract

The invention discloses a kind of using the method for arranging that WIFI realizes that electric vehicle firmware library upgrades automatically on charging pile, includes the following steps:S1 is wirelessly connected module by electric vehicle and establishes connection with the charging pile equipped with WIFI;After S2 charging piles push firmware library upgrading, confirms and download firmware library;After S3 confirms that firmware library is downloaded successfully, start firmware library upgrading.Beneficial effects of the present invention:By way of remotely pushing upgrading, space limitation has been broken away from, the cost of firmware library upgrading can be reduced.

In order to facilitate understand the present invention above-mentioned technical proposal, below by way of in specifically used mode to the present invention it is above-mentioned Technical solution is described in detail.
When specifically used, a kind of utilize according to the present invention arranges that WIFI realizes electric vehicle firmware library on charging pile Automatically the method upgraded, steps are as follows for specific implementation:
1)The car owner that tells by telephone carries out firmware library upgrading, and vehicle is accommodated near the charging pile equipped with WIFI by car owner;
2)Car owner establishes the connection of charging pile WIFI and electric vehicle according to the prompt of display module on charging pile.
3)Start to download firmware library according to screen prompt selection.
4)Confirm whether firmware library download succeeds according to screen prompt;
5)Start the automatic upgrade function of firmware library according to screen prompt, carries out the upgrading of firmware library;
6)Confirm whether firmware library upgrading succeeds according to screen prompt;
7)If upgraded successfully, vehicle can be used normally in screen prompt car owner;Otherwise, continue to upgrade.
In conclusion being broken away from by way of WIFI connection firmware updatings library by means of the above-mentioned technical proposal of the present invention Space limitation can reduce the cost of firmware library upgrading.
